AI Analyst
AI Analyst looks at a dataset and, on its own, works out what kind of information it holds and which compliance framework governs it — no manual labeling, no configuration, no specialist required.
How it works
- 1
You upload a dataset
Choose a file or connect a source. NNIPA stores it securely in your workspace.
- 2
AI Analyst reads the structure
It looks only at column names and column types — never the row values — to work out what kind of data it's looking at.
- 3
It classifies the domain
Based on structure alone, it recognizes the regulated domain the data belongs to (e.g. healthcare, financial, cybersecurity) and matches it to the relevant compliance framework.
- 4
It profiles and catalogs automatically
The dataset is added to the Catalog with basic quality indicators — completeness, recency — with no manual tagging required.
Classification relies only on structure — column names and types — so your sensitive data never has to leave your secure environment to be understood. AI Analyst can tell you what a dataset is and how to govern it while the underlying information stays inside your own boundary.
No manual tagging
Once a dataset finishes uploading, analysis kicks off automatically. There's nothing to describe or label by hand — AI Analyst profiles the data, records it in the Catalog, and prepares its guidance on its own.
